Cobalt chelatase
 (

Cobalt chelatase () is an that the chemical reaction

ATP + hydrogenobyrinic acid a,c-diamide + Co2+ + H2O \rightleftharpoons ADP + phosphate + cob(II)yrinic acid a,c-diamide + H+

The four substrates of this enzyme are ATP, hydrogenobyrinic acid a,c-diamide, 2+, and ; its four products are ADP, , cob(II)yrinic acid a,c-diamide, and .

The aerobic cobalt chelatase (aerobic cobalamin biosynthesis pathway) consists of three subunits, CobT, CobN () and CobS ().

The of vitamin B12 can be complexed with metal via the ATP-dependent reactions in the aerobic pathway (e.g., in Pseudomonas denitrificans) or via ATP-independent reactions of in the anaerobic pathway (e.g., in Salmonella typhimurium). The corresponding cobalt chelatases are not homologous. However, aerobic cobalt chelatase subunits CobN and CobS are homologous to Mg-chelatase subunits BchH and BchI, respectively. CobT, too, has been found to be remotely related to the third subunit of Mg-chelatase, BchD (involved in bacteriochlorophyll synthesis, e.g., in Rhodobacter capsulatus).

This enzyme belongs to the family of , specifically those forming nitrogen-D-metal bonds in coordination complexes. The systematic name of this enzyme class is hydrogenobyrinic-acid-a,c-diamide:cobalt cobalt-ligase (ADP-forming). Other names in common use include hydrogenobyrinic acid a,c-diamide cobaltochelatase, CobNST, and CobNCobST. This enzyme is part of the biosynthetic pathway to cobalamin (vitamin B12) in .
